Short-Term & Long-Term Goals: Aligning Your Finances for Success
Achieving financial success involves a strategic approach that integrates both short-term and long-term goals. Short-term goals are achievable within a year, such as saving for a vacation or paying off credit card debt. These goals provide motivation and help you build positive financial habits. Long-term goals, on the other hand, are broader objectivesthat require time over several years or even decades. Examples include retirement planning.
- Strategically aligning your short-term and long-term goals ensures that your financial plans are working in tandem to achieve your overall objectives.
- By setting both types of goals, you can create a holistic financial plan that supports your journey toward success.
